What affects the price

When you talk to a lawyer about a car accident, the cost usually depends on how complex your case is. Factors like the severity of your injuries, how much evidence needs to be gathered, and whether the other driver’s insurance company puts up a fight can move the needle on your final bill. Most lawyers work on a contingency basis, meaning they only get paid if you win. Every situation is unique, so you should have your ex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
